17 And now Jesus was going up to Jerusalem, and he took his twelve disciples aside on the way, and warned them, 18 Now we are going up to Jerusalem; and there the Son of Man will be given up into the hands of the chief priests and scribes, who will condemn him to death. 19 And these will give him up into the hands of the Gentiles, to be mocked and scourged and crucified; but on the third day he will rise again.[1] 20 Thereupon the mother of the sons of Zebedee brought them to him, falling on her knees to make a request of him. 21 And when he asked her, What is thy will? she said to him, Here are my two sons; grant that in thy kingdom one may take his place on thy right and the other on thy left. 22 But Jesus answered, You do not know what it is you ask. Have you strength to drink of the cup I am to drink of? They said, We have. 23 And he told them, You shall indeed drink of my cup; but a place on my right hand or my left is not mine to give; it is for those for whom my Father has destined it. 24 The ten others were angry with the two brethren when they heard it; 25 but Jesus called them to him, and said, You know that, among the Gentiles, those who bear rule lord it over them, and great men vaunt their power over them; 26 with you it must be otherwise; whoever would be a great man among you, must be your servant, 27 and whoever has a mind to be first among you, must be your slave. 28 So it is that the Son of Man did not come to have service done him; he came to serve others, and to give his life as a ransom for the lives of many.[2] |
